Announcing the Winners of 2021 UAiTED Innovation Competition!

2020 and 2021 had been tough years for people around the globe with the pandemic dramatically changing the way we live our life and the way we interact with others. It is also due to this pandemic that we see more and more great innovations appear to cater to the current global situation. Live changes but we need to keep on innovating to find a sustainable solution for all.

 

Amid the pandemic, the UAiTED organized a virtual innovation competition called the 2021 UAiTED Innovation Competition. Students of the UAiTED member universities from Hong Kong, Malaysia, Singapore, and Taiwan formed cross-institution and cross-regional teams to come up with innovative solutions on the themes Healthy Lives, Education, and Ecosystem for Innovation referencing the UN’s SDGs.

 

The 2021 UAiTED Innovation Competition is designed to fulfill two objectives:

  •  Leverage high-tech innovation to facilitate ideas and solutions for problems related to some categories among the 17 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) announced by the United Nations (UN).

  •  Facilitate cross-regional, multicultural, and interdisciplinary global talent development.

In this competition, students will need to identify any potential or existing problems of the selected theme and propose solutions that include any emerging technologies and novel business models to support future commercialization.

 

32 teams participated in the first round of the competition. After a tough discussion by the reviewers, 6 of those teams make it to the final round of the competition. After one month of final improvement and collaboration with mentors, each finalist team has worked extremely hard to enhance their proposals and prepare their presentations. The final competition kicked off on Saturday, July 31st, and the six finalist teams gathered online to showcase their greatest ideas to all audiences and reviewers, in the hopes of winning the competition awards. This competition promised USD 5,000 for the Gold award, USD 3,500 for the Silver award, and USD 2,500 for the Bronze award. Today, we are excited to announce the winners of the 2021 UAiTED Innovation Competition.

GOLD AWARD: Team GME (Green Metropolis Enthusiast)

G.M.E. (Green Metropolis Enthusiast) suggest possible applications of pioneering E-waste collection and processing technologies to incentivize citizens in recycling E-waste,enhance the overall efficiency, and build a self-sustainable, profitable, smart and expandable ecosystem of E-waste management.

SILVER AWARD: Team PONDOSA

Pondosa designed a portable device to help improve patients that are suffering from Obstructive Sleep Apnea (OSA) with CPAP-like treatment. 

BRONZE AWARD: Team aiiiii.care

aiiiii.care propose an all-year round accessible mobile application that incentivizes users to participate in exercise sessions with professional trainers.
